The Build America, Buy America (BABA) Act, enacted as part of the Infrastructure Investment and Jobs Act (IIJA) of 2021, establishes a domestic sourcing preference for federally funded infrastructure projects. It requires that all manufactured products, construction materials, iron, and steel used in these projects are produced in the United States to bolster domestic manufacturing and strengthen local economies.
If your infrastructure project—such as a municipal water system or irrigation district—receives federal financial assistance, BABA compliance is often a mandatory requirement. Using BABA-compliant flow meters, like those offered by McCrometer, ensures your project remains eligible for federal funding while supporting American jobs and domestic industrial health.

While both promote domestic sourcing, the Build America, Buy America (BABA) Act specifically applies to "Federal financial assistance" for infrastructure projects (like those funded by the IIJA). It expands the scope of domestic preferences beyond just direct federal government procurement.
